1.

This is an application under Section 439 of Code of Criminal Procedure for bail.

2.

The applicant came to be arrested in Crime No.367 of 2021 registered at Shikrapur Police Station, Pune Rural for the ofences punishable under Sections 420, 465, 467, 468, 471 and 120B read with 34 of the Indian Penal Code.

3.

The learned counsel for the applicant has placed on record the copy of order dated 6 October 2022 in Criminal Bail Application No. 4441 of 2021. By the said order, this Court has released the co-accused Sahebrao Satpute on bail. 4.

The allegations against the said co-accused Sahebrao Satpute are of impersonation. According to the prosecution, the said co-accused Sahebrao Satpute had impersonated as the Dinesh S. Sherla 1/2

11-ba-4183-21.doc complainant Dattatrya Mandhre and executed Power of Attorney. The present applicant is attesting witness on the said Power of Attorney. As this Court has released the said co-accused Sahebrao Satpute on bail, I have no option except to release the present applicant on bail. In the result, the following order is passed.

O R D E R

A] Bail Application is allowed.

B] The applicant be released on bail in C.R. No. 367 of 2021 registered at Shikrapur Police Station, Pune Rural for the ofences punishable under Sections 420, 465, 467, 468, 471 and 120B read with 34 of the Indian Penal Code on furnishing P.R Bond in the sum of Rs.25,000/- (Rupees Twenty Five Thousand) with one or two sureties in the like amount.
